How to store? I'm curious to know how everyone archives their arcade artworks and move strips. Especially move strips have an odd format (at least when you want to keep them flat and not folded)

I got some of those large diameter poster postal tubes (about 4-6" diameter), and just cut them into 3" width sections, taped up the bottom end, and then roll the move strips in there. Put in a small bag to keep the dirt out & sorted.
